Title :
Voltage injection type high ohm resistance bridge
Author :
Oe, T. ; Kinoshita, J. ; Kaneko, N.
Author_Institution :
Nat. Metrol. Inst. of Japan (NMIJ), Tsukuba, Japan
Abstract :
We propose a modified Wheatstone bridge for the high-value resistance measurement from 1 MΩ to 1 TΩ. In this system, single voltage source and a resistance voltage divider are used instead of dual DC voltage sources. This bridge has the additional voltage source, which injects voltage to the neutral point of the bridge to achieve balance. This new voltage injection type Wheatstone bridge can calibrate a 1 TΩ resistor with an uncertainty of 23 μΩ/Ω.
